Transcriptional Changes Associated with Long-Term Left Ventricle Volume Overload in Rats: Impact on Enzymes Related to Myocardial Energy Metabolism

Figure 3

Impact of an 8-week fenofibrate treatment on LV remodeling, function, and energetics as evaluated by μPET. (a) Left ventricular volumes and ejection fraction as evaluated by [18F]-FTHA μPET. End-diastolic (EDV) and end-systolic (ESV) volumes were measured as described in Section 2. The ejection fraction is the ratio of SV (EDV-ESV) on EDV. Results are reported as the mean of data obtained from four animals/group ± SEM.: between sham and AR groups. and untreated AR group. The box represents the mean ± SEM of sham animals. (b) A three-dimensional reconstruction of the LV of a sham (top) and an AR rat (bottom) 6 months after surgery.
